Even if you haven't read the 1995 New York Times bestseller by Alice Hoffman, you might know Practical Magic because of the feature film starring Sandra Bullock and Nicole Kidman. First appearing on the big screen in 1998, the film features the perfect amount of witchy spookiness and romantic comedy.

Now, that cast is back with the long-awaited Practical Magic 2. Bullock stated that filming the sequel “felt like we came back to a home that we once lived.” The new release will be the perfect dose of nostalgia fans have been craving.

Here's what you need to know about the upcoming film. 

When will the movie be available?

September 11, 2026

Are the stars of the movie returning?

Yes, Sandra Bullock and Nicole Kidman are returning as the Owen sisters, Sally and Gillian. Returning stars include Aunt Frances (played by Stockard Channing) and Aunt Jet (played by Dianne West). New cast members include Joey King (starring as Sally’s daughter), Lee Pace, Maisie Williams, Xolo Maridueña, and Solly McLeod. 

Who is the director? 

Susanne Bier (The Undoing, Bird Box) directs the sequel, taking over from the original film's director, Griffin Dunne. But, Dunne is still returning as one of the executive producers along with Bullock, Kidman, and Denise Di Novi (Little Women). Together they aim to “keep the spirit of the original while offering something new for fans.”

Was the film shot in the same locations?

No, the original movie filmed in Coupeville, Washington which stood in for a fiction New England Coastal town. The 2026 production has moved primarily to England along with principal photography which took place at the Warner Bros Studios where the iconic Owens house was rebuilt on a soundstage.

For centuries, the Owens sisters, Sally and Gillian, have been treated as outsiders and blamed for everything that has gone wrong in their Massachusetts town. As adults, they grow tired of being whispered at and strongly dislike their elderly aunts' unapologetically musty house surrounded by a crowd of black cats.

So they decide to leave town completely. One sister escapes by marrying, and the other runs away. But an unforeseen bond pulls the sisters back together, forcing them to confront their family history and the power of sisterhood. Practical Magic remains an unforgettable tale of witchcraft where happy endings may be possible.

First published in 1995, Practical Magic, by Alice Hoffman, is a cult-classic favorite. It offers a modern take on witchcraft, paired with an emotional story of sisterhood and female empowerment. The Deluxe Paperback edition features a new cover with foil details and an exquisite stenciled edge. 

The book became a New York Times Bestseller and gained even wider fame when it was adapted into a 1998 film starring Sandra Bullock and Nicole Kidman. Because of the book and film's success, Practical Magic 2 is scheduled to be released on September 11, 2026, with the same female leads and returning stars Stockard Channing and Dianne West. 

The sequel film is set 25 years after the events of the first film, and follows the Owens family and their attempt to break the curse that has haunted their lineage in hopes to save the next generation of their family.
